Taro Logo

Cloud Application Developer, Application Migration, Modernization and Management (AM3)

Amazon Web Services (AWS) is the world's most comprehensive and broadly adopted cloud platform, pioneering cloud computing and continuous innovation.
London, UKManchester, UK
Cloud
Senior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S · Cloud

Description For Cloud Application Developer, Application Migration, Modernization and Management (AM3)

Amazon Web Services Professional Services (ProServe) is seeking an experienced Cloud Application Developer to join their team. This role offers an exciting opportunity to work at the forefront of cloud technology adoption, architecting and developing solutions that leverage AWS's comprehensive cloud platform. As a Cloud Application Developer, you'll collaborate with customers to design and implement cloud-native applications that follow AWS best practices for scalability, elasticity, and high availability.

The role combines hands-on development with architectural expertise, requiring proficiency in modern programming languages and cloud services. You'll work with various AWS technologies including EC2, Auto Scaling, Elastic Load Balancing, AWS Elastic Beanstalk, Serverless Architectures, and Amazon Elastic Container Services. The position offers significant growth opportunities through continuous learning and exposure to cutting-edge cloud technologies.

AWS values diverse experiences and maintains an inclusive culture through employee-led affinity groups and ongoing learning initiatives. The company emphasizes work-life harmony and provides resources for career development. As part of AWS Professional Services, you'll join a global team of experts who help customers achieve their business objectives using AWS Cloud, providing both strategic guidance and hands-on implementation.

The ideal candidate brings 5+ years of application development experience, expert-level programming skills, and a strong understanding of cloud architecture patterns. You'll need experience with DevSecOps practices and infrastructure as code tools. This role offers the chance to work on enterprise-scale implementations while contributing to AWS's mission of being Earth's Best Employer.

Last updated a day ago

Responsibilities For Cloud Application Developer, Application Migration, Modernization and Management (AM3)

  • Design and develop cloud-native applications using modern architectural patterns
  • Implement full-stack solutions leveraging AWS services and best practices
  • Architect, design and build scalable, secure, and highly available systems
  • Collaborate with cross-functional teams to deliver customer solutions
  • Provide technical guidance and mentorship within the team
  • Drive adoption of cloud-native development practices

Requirements For Cloud Application Developer, Application Migration, Modernization and Management (AM3)

TypeScript
Node.js
Java
Go
  • 5+ years of experience in application development with experience on cloud platforms
  • Expert-level proficiency in at least one programming language (TypeScript, Node.js, Angular, React, Java, C#, Go)
  • Strong understanding of cloud architecture patterns and microservices
  • Experience with DevSecOps practices, GitOps and CI/CD tools
  • Experience with Infrastructure as code tooling e.g CloudFormation, CDK or Terraform

Benefits For Cloud Application Developer, Application Migration, Modernization and Management (AM3)

  • Work-life balance
  • Mentorship & Career Growth opportunities
  • Inclusive Team Culture
  • Employee-led affinity groups
  • Knowledge-sharing resources

Interested in this job?

Jobs Related To Amazon Cloud Application Developer, Application Migration, Modernization and Management (AM3)